BJB allocates funding for the health sector

Indonesia’s Bank Jabar Banten (BJB) pays attention to the health sector as it believes that health is something very precious and invaluable and without good health, it would be difficult for someone to be productive either in his/her economic as well as social life.  BJB has allocated at least Rp 4.09 billion to finance health activities such as improvement of the health facilities and infrastructure as well as public service such as the construction of health community centers, integrated health center for infants and children, public toilets, clean water facilities, procurement of ambulance, blood donation, and free medical service.
